Transaction 38698265c4b16c824b96aedec718bae11dc1be8f37c3f09f3cb0f586bafd57b2
1 Input
1 Output
-
38698265c4b16c824b96aedec718bae11dc1be8f37c3f09f3cb0f586bafd57b2:0
- value
- 577822
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f8998f2e09e94698bc34caefdc4ef0156615a4c
- address
- bc1qr7ye3uhqn62xnz7rfjh0m380q9txzkjvtpuqyh